Future Album Save Me Takes A Direction In Night Life Pop Culture

Future new project “Save Me” has less hard hitting baselines that bounces for modern day dance music. The new direction he took on Save Me has more reverb and laid back production. The melodic rapper usually does dark music that does not bring attention to himself as an emcee. Usually the rapper falls into the beat, being the production itself. The artist here still keeps songs that are derogatory in subject. This is usually Futures best selling points.

 

Future best song on the album has to be Extra. Extra has all the makings of a good dance floor ballad. The lights has to be dancing red as the motion in the room becomes slowed. He is intoxicated in the production as he sings about his lifestyle. The lifestyle he lives is extra, everything he does is bigger than life. A lot of the engineering done on this cut stands out, as it all balances together for the frequencies and the different voices used. Making this a standout cut on the album.

Overall the album goes into Future delving into a cool ass lifestyle. His music is usually used to describe the context of drug culture. Future music is great for wanting to enjoy all the sin the world as to offer. This type of music is usually good after party music. The songs on his album are very good music used for chilling on a late night drive.
